How to Cook a NY Strip?

Pat the NY strip dry with paper towels

Season both sides generously with salt and black pepper

Let it sit at room temperature for 20 to 30 minutes

Heat a cast-iron skillet or heavy pan over high heat

Add a small amount of oil with a high smoke point

Place the steak in the hot pan

Sear for 2 to 4 minutes without moving it

Flip the steak

Sear the other side for 2 to 4 minutes

Sear the fat edge if needed

Add butter, garlic, and herbs if desired

Spoon the melted butter over the steak for 30 to 60 seconds

Check internal temperature with a meat thermometer

Remove at 125°F for rare

Remove at 130°F for medium-rare

Remove at 140°F for medium

Rest the steak for 5 to 10 minutes

Slice against the grain

Serve immediately
